Transaction 000000124fabf66fb84b95adf57ab1bbf1d79b32614be5376ede764fe24f25c7
1 Input
1 Output
-
000000124fabf66fb84b95adf57ab1bbf1d79b32614be5376ede764fe24f25c7:0
- value
- 105990
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3b6c0326b267c2ea520b9ffba6679703896e734b96e781ac489dff5860b9430f
- address
- bc1p8dkqxf4jvlpw55stnla6veuhqwykuu6tjmncrtzgnhl4sc9egv8sey265u